#010bef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#010bef is composed of 0.4% red, 4.3% green and 93.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.6% cyan, 95.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 6.3% black. It has a hue angle of 237.5 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 47.1%. #010bef color hex could be obtained by blending #0216ff with #0000df. Closest websafe color is: #0000ff.

Shades and Tints of #010bef
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000005 is the darkest color, while #f0f1ff is the lightest one.

Tones of #010bef
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#707080 is the less saturated color, while #010bef is the most saturated one.
